Measuring Cycles for Turning Machines
6.6 CYCLE994 workpiece: 2-point measurement
Prerequisite
The probe must be calibrated in the measuring direction (if _CHBIT[7] = 0) and called as a
tool with tool offset. The tool type is 5xy. The cutting edge position can be 5 to 8 and must be
suitable for the measurement task. The measuring cycle can be used for measurement
without previous calibration.
Instead of the trigger values in _WP[ ], the probe ball diameter entered in the probe array
_PRNUM (_WP[_PRNUM-1,0]) is used in the calculation.

Tool offset
An offset can be applied for the tool that machined the workpiece. This tool is specified in
_TNUM and _TNAME. The D number and type of offset are specified in coded form in
variable _KNUM.
From measuring cycles SW 6.3, extended tool offset is available. With this function a tool
from a particular stored tool environment _TENV, and additive, setup offsets can be
corrected by specifying the DL number in _DLNUM.
Detailed information on the parameters: see section "Description of the most important
defining parameters".
Empirical values and mean values
An empirical value stored in data block GUD5 in array _EV[ ] can be included in calculation
of the result after measurement is completed.
Optionally, averaging is performed over a number of parts (array _MV[ ]) and the tolerance
bands are checked.
Both are activated in _EVNUM (see Section "Description of the most important defining
parameters").
